Bull Publishing Company ISBN 1-884255-03-5; single copies $11.95 (English) $12.95 (Spanish); call the health education desk at (650) 322.2860 for bulk discounts This 160-page book is an easy-to-read guide to pregnancy, birth, and care of a newborn. It is written at a fifth-grade reading level and is available in English and Spanish. The format includes large-type headings, plenty of white space, pictures, bulleted sections, and color-coded chapters. The pictures and presentation are targeted to a multicultural audience. The topics covered include getting ready for pregnancy, staying healthy, choices in prenatal and birth care, a month-by-month guide to pregnancy, birth of the baby, and caring for the new baby. There are places throughout where the reader can use checklists, write down diary entries, fill out weights and measurements, and write questions on what they have learned. In addition to the medical aspects of pregnancy, there is a focus on associated feelings and family dynamics. There is a resource section in the back that includes organizations, numbers to call, choices for further reading, and a glossary of terms.
